Speculation he may be back for the Chooks in the NRL later this season, or even next year, is off the mark. Manu is staying in rugby for at least another year - probably longer - and after enjoying his stint so far in the 15-man game, Manu’s boyhood dream of becoming an All Black has only strengthened.
And the 2027 Rugby World Cup in Australia flashes like a beacon on the horizon.
“I’m sticking in rugby,” Manu said. “Like I have said, I hope to play for the All Blacks. That’s a dream and the World Cup would be nice. But all I can say is I’ll be in rugby for this year and next year, and I just want to see how each year goes.
